What is a Leadership Development Program?

A Leadership Development Program is a structured training initiative designed to identify, nurture, and develop future leaders within an organization. These programs typically include workshops, mentorship, job rotations, and experiential learning opportunities to build leadership skills such as strategic thinking, communication, and decision-making. Participants are often high-potential employees chosen for their leadership capabilities and aspirations. The goal is to prepare them for management or executive roles and to ensure a strong pipeline of leaders for the company’s future growth.

What types of projects or rotations can participants expect in a Leadership Development Program, and how do these experiences support long-term career growth?

Participants in a Leadership Development Program (LDP) typically rotate through multiple departments such as operations, marketing, finance, or human resources, gaining hands-on experience with a range of business functions. These rotations are designed to build a broad organizational perspective, develop cross-functional skills, and strengthen leadership abilities. By working on high-impact projects and collaborating with senior leaders and peers, participants can identify their strengths and interests, which often leads to accelerated career progression and consideration for management roles upon completion of the program.

What is the difference between Leadership Development Program vs Management Trainee?

AspectLeadership Development ProgramManagement Trainee
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ree, sometimes a master's; no specific certifications neededSimilar credentials; often requires a bachelor's degree in business or related field
Work EnvironmentRotational assignments across departments, mentorship, training sessionsRotational roles within the company, on-the-job training, mentorship
Industry UsageCommon in corporate sectors like finance, consulting, manufacturingWidely used in banking, FMCG, and retail industries
PurposeDevelop future leaders through structured training and exposurePrepare trainees for management roles via practical experience

Both programs aim to groom future leaders but differ slightly in focus. Leadership Development Programs emphasize leadership skills and strategic thinking, while Management Trainee programs focus on operational and managerial skills through hands-on experience. Understanding these differences helps candidates choose the right path for their career growth.
